Made by a fabrication company in eastern PA, these had a similar look to the Garrison Stoves and were capable of burning hard coal or wood. An old advertising page is attached.

Models include the Pennfield 1 (wood-coal), the Pennfield 2 (wood only) and the Pennfield 3 (insert), although the majority of stoves actually produced and sold were the Pennfield 1 models.
